Friday, April 27 through Sunday, April 29
Friday, April 27
6 p.m. to 9 p.m.
Downtown Hillsborough
The last Friday of every month, rain or shine, Downtown Hillsborough showcases its art scene with the Last Fridays Art Walk from 6 p.m. to 9 p.m. Explore art galleries, artist studios, fine jewelers, boutique shops and award-winning restaurants. The activity takes place mostly on and around Churton Street, between West Margaret Lane and West Queen Street. You can find a map and information on each participating venue on Hillsborough Arts Council’s website. Also at the event will be a free concert by the Castaways.

Pop-PupAlooza Dog Park at Dix Park
Sunday, April 29
12 p.m. to 6 p.m.
Dix Park Athletic Field, 801 Biggs Drive, Raleigh
This is the first Pop-PupAlooza Dog Park at Dix Park. Dogs will be allowed off leash in this 4-acre area. There will be a small dog area too. There will be pet-related vendors, food trucks for humans and some lawn games, as well as raffles every half hour.
